What is IntelliMemory? (from Condusiv Technologies)
IntelliMemory™ intelligent data caching technology provides faster access to frequently used files. IntelliMemory dramatically improves latency and throughput by reducing disk I/O requests as active files are predictively cached within the server to preempt round trips between VMs and network storage. Overview
IntelliMemory is a software program developed by Condusiv Technologies. The most common release is 1.0.32.0, with over 98% of all installations currently using this version. Upon being installed, the software adds a Windows Service which is designed to run continuously in the background. Manually stopping the service has been seen to cause the program to stop functing properly. It adds a background controller service that is set to automatically run. Delaying the start of this service is possible through the service manager. The primary executable is named TCU.exe. The setup package generally installs about 18 files and is usually about 4.11 MB (4,313,757 bytes). Relative to the overall usage of users who have this installed on their PCs, most are running Windows 10 and Windows 7 (SP1). While about 33% of users of IntelliMemory come from the United States, it is also popular in Brazil and United Kingdom.

How do I remove IntelliMemory?
You can uninstall IntelliMemory from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
- On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
-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
-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
- When you find the program IntelliMemory, click it, and then do one of the following:
-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
-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
-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ove IntelliMemory.
